The Israeli bombing of Iran's embassy complex in Syria has sparked controversy, with the UK and US not condemning the attack. This lack of condemnation has prevented the UN Security Council from issuing a statement. Various individuals and leaders have questioned the lack of condemnation and criticized the Israeli regime's actions.
